Understanding ISF Filing

Let’s start by breaking down what ISF filing actually is. The Importer Security Filing (ISF), also known as 10+2, is a regulation by U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) that requires importers or their agents to provide specific information about the contents of their shipments before they arrive in the United States. This information includes details about the importer, seller, buyer, manufacturer, country of origin, and more.

ISF filing is crucial because it allows CBP to assess and mitigate potential security risks associated with imported goods. By providing this advance information, CBP can identify high-risk shipments and take necessary measures to ensure the safety and security of the supply chain.

Benefits of ISF Filing

Now that we know what ISF filing is, let’s talk about why it’s beneficial for your LCL shipments. One of the primary advantages of ISF filing is that it helps streamline the customs clearance process. By submitting accurate and timely information, you can avoid delays and potential penalties for non-compliance.

Furthermore, ISF filing allows you to proactively address any issues or discrepancies with your shipment before it arrives in the U.S. This can help you avoid costly delays, storage fees, and other unexpected expenses that may arise if your shipment is held at the port due to incomplete or inaccurate information.
